WebAug 14, 2024 · For those training to be Special Forces medical sergeants, a year of academics, field training, and practice in a classroom leads to a monthlong rotation at a real hospital. Coffee or Die Magazine shadowed a class through their time at two busy ambulance and emergency room rotations in Camden and Trenton, New Jersey.

WebSep 24, 2024 · Army Medic Salary. Compensation for members of the military depends on rank and on the length of time in service. A combat medic at the 2024 E-4 pay grade (corporal or specialist) who has less than two years experience, earns $25,668.00 per year.
